Elections to be held in Uttarakhand on February 15

  • Nomination process to begin from January 20 onwards
  • Last date of filing nomination papers January 27
  • Maximum expenditure per candidate capped off at Rs 28 lakh

The polling for all 70 assembly seats of Uttarakhand would take place on February 15. While announcing the poll schedule on Wednesday, Chief Election Commissioner Nasim Zaidi said that the nomination process in the Himalayan state would begin on January 20.

The last date for filing the nomination papers in Uttarakhand is January 27, whereas the scrutiny of documents would be carried on January 28. The last date for the withdrawal of nominations has been set for January 30. After the completion of all formalities, the polling would be conducted on February 15.

“The polling on all 70 seats of Uttarakhand will be in single phase,” Zaidi said. The maximum expenditure allowed for each candidate for the campaigning in Uttarakhand has been set at Rs 28 lakh.
